General Information

Title: Woodbridge
First Line: My soul lies cleaving to the dust
Composer: Stephen Jenks
Lyricist: Isaac Watts

Number of voices: 4vv   Voicing: SATB

Genre: SacredPsalm-tune   Meter: 86. 86 (C.M.)

Language: English
Instruments: A cappella

Description: Published in The New-England Harmonist, 1799. Words by Isaac Watts, 1719, paraphrase of Psalm 119, Part 16, with five stanzas.
